If you bend the mirror housing all the way back, there is a big silver clip. Push it in with a flathead sdcrewdriver and it will release the outer housing. Hard to see the clip at first but when you see it you be fine. It's a much easier process than taking off the mirror. The video is of a c class but the process is the same on a w211.

Yeah it's hard to see. Bend the mirror all the way with one hand and look in there with a flashlight. once you know where it is you can push your flat head screwdriver in there. When you hit the clip, the housing will pop off like you broke something. But its fine. I know it's hard to see but look again with a flashlight. Hope this helps.
